Overview
Supplier Non-Conformance by ExtraView facilitates tracking of physical plant safety and operational standard operating procedures (SOPs). It allows for following both internal workflow and controls from external suppliers with comprehensive electronic audit trails and traceability, aiming to enhance operational performance and mitigate risks, thereby ensuring compliance and improving profitability.
This web-based application requires no client software installation and is accessible through standard web browsers. It supports an unlimited number of role-based layouts, views, queries, and options. You can utilize point-and-click configuration to accommodate multiple forms or departmental business areas within a single database, customizing fields and user roles as needed.
Key Features
- Workflow Management: Define workflows for specific roles, forms, or projects with simple administration for validating data and processes.
- Reporting: Offers a range of report types, including column, summary, matrix, dashboard, aging, container, planning, and custom reports. Export options include browsers, Microsoft Word, Excel, Adobe PDF, or text formats.
- Audit Trails: All form field changes are logged with timestamps and user annotations. System metadata and user access changes are also recorded.
- Notifications: Deploy automatic and rule-based alerts via email. Schedule periodic report emails.
- Security: Employ field-level security permissions for each role, and manage key data collection with role-based security, definable password and expiration policies. Allow for electronic signatures at workflow steps.
